Analyzing the Impact of Sports Analytics on NBA Strategies

The world of sports has seen a remarkable transformation due to the rise of analytics. Particularly in the NBA, data analysis has revolutionized how teams approach strategies, player performance, and overall game dynamics. In this article, we delve into the impact of sports analytics on the NBA.

What is Sports Analytics?

Sports analytics involves the use of statistical analysis to assess player performances, team strategies, and game outcomes. By analyzing data, teams can make informed decisions, optimize player usage, and enhance their chances of winning.

Impact on Player Performance

Analytics allows teams to evaluate player efficiency more accurately. Metrics such as PER (Player Efficiency Rating) and true shooting percentage provide insights into how a player's contributions impact the game's outcome. This data helps coaches adjust rotations and strategies to maximize performance.

Formulating Game Strategies

With access to comprehensive data, coaches can devise strategies tailored to exploit opponents' weaknesses. Analyzing shooting patterns, defensive assignments, and rebounding statistics helps teams formulate effective game plans.

Injury Prevention and Recovery

Analytics also plays a crucial role in injury prevention. By monitoring player workload and analyzing physical performance data, teams can reduce injury risks and optimize recovery processes. This proactive approach is pivotal in maintaining a healthy roster throughout the grueling season.

Scouting and Recruitment

Teams are increasingly using analytics in scouting to identify undervalued talent. By analyzing player statistics and performance data from college and overseas leagues, franchises can make informed decisions on draft picks and trades.

Transforming Team Dynamics

Data-driven approaches have changed team dynamics. Players are now more aware of their metrics, leading to increased accountability. This cultural shift fosters a competitive environment where everyone aims to improve and contribute to the team's success.

Challenges of Sports Analytics

While analytics is invaluable, it isn't without challenges. Over-reliance on data can lead to neglecting the human aspects of the game. Coaches must balance analytics with intuition to ensure effective decision-making.
